Our Faculty

You will be joining a collaborative and friendly team that delivers a diverse curriculum across all Key Stages:

  • KS3: History, Geography, and Religious Studies.
  • KS4: History, Geography, Health and Social Care and Sociology.
  • KS5: History, Geography and Psychology.

The ability to teach more than one of these subjects is desirable, but your passion for your primary specialism and your commitment to student progress are what matter most.

Working with us at Leigh Academy Wilmington

Leigh Academy Wilmington, rated Outstanding by Ofsted in May 2023 and 'Leading' by Challenge Partners in March 2026, provides a world class education with a focus on academic excellence, personal growth, and community engagement. As an IB World School, we integrate the International Baccalaureate philosophy throughout our curriculum.

Our students, from diverse backgrounds, achieve exceptional results, with our value added scores placing us in the top national band for similar schools. We offer the IB Career related Programme for sixth formers and the IB Middle Years Programme for Key Stage 3. Students benefit from a calm, purposeful environment, extensive enrichment opportunities, and a strong pastoral program that prepares them for university or high level apprenticeships.

We are a forward thinking and supportive community, committed to professional development for our staff. We work collaboratively to ensure all students flourish and are well prepared for a complex world.
